Join us on the 31st January 2022, when we discuss the tech investment outlook for the Leeds City Region in 2022.

Leeds City Region’s digital tech sector is riding the crest of a wave and is set to add thousands more jobs to the thousands already created.

Talk of levelling up is set to further shine a light on cities like Leeds, which has attracted a raft of global companies and seen tech companies raise millions of pounds in investment.

As part of the inaugural 2022 Leeds City Region Tech Climbers, an exclusive webinar will hear from some of the biggest names in the region’s tech scene and officially open entries to the 2022 Leeds City Region Team Climbers list.

Confirmed speakers for ‘Tech Trends and the Investment Story in Leeds City Region’ include BigChange founder and chairman Martin Port, which received £75m from a US VC in 2021 and Sarah Pawson, founder and managing director of Fruition IT and Fruition Consulting, which have a combined turnover of £27m.

Hosted by award-winning journalist, Chris Maguire, the event will also hear from a panel of investment experts and discuss emerging trends in the tech sector.
